A medical arm independently developed by Robot 365

The medical collaborative robotic arm uses a special sealing device to seal the transmission mechanism from pollution to the external environment to meet the needs of high-clean production environments. , Individualized and intelligent experiments provide a strong guarantee, and can also better meet the urgent needs of laboratories for cleanliness.

At present, the application of the medical collaborative robotic arm in the lighthouse intelligent laboratory can help researchers save a lot of time, flexibly imitate the hands of the experimenter, such as grasping the test tube, shaking and other actions, so that thousands of "single" operations can be completed. Reagent test samples become possible. The whole process of aseptic operation reduces the possibility of personnel infection and meets the needs of high cleanliness. Moreover, the operation is simple, and it can also be remotely monitored, which increases the relative labor value and has huge commercial value.

Joint robot application scenarios

At the same time, it can be used in multiple scenarios, as well as culture flasks of different diameters and manually operated equipment. In addition, the medical collaborative robotic arm is also matched with an artificial intelligence system. The artificial intelligence system combines the vision system of the robotic arm for precise positioning, and the error rate does not exceed ±0.02mm. The mechanical wear reduces the accuracy, but the original data can still be maintained to ensure the stability of the experiment.

Each joint is equipped with a high-precision torque sensor, and with the high-sensitivity collision detection function, human-machine collaboration is safer. In terms of programming and teaching, based on the lightweight drag realized by active joint force control, users can directly teach point and trajectory programming, which is easy and convenient to operate.

At present, medical-related robotic arms are mainly used in intelligent surgery. Robot 365 first applied this technology in the medical automation laboratory (Lighthouse Laboratory). For automated laboratories, automated, high-throughput sample processing, such as stem cell extraction and cultivation, has a large number of tasks, high accuracy, high cleanliness, time constraints, lack of manpower, and low efficiency.
